Site Selection and Preparation

To ensure the successful cultivation of Joe Pye Weed in Maharashtra, it is crucial to carefully select the planting site and prepare the soil accordingly. Joe Pye Weed thrives in well-drained, moist, and slightly acidic soils, with a pH range of 5.5 to 7.0. The ideal location should receive partial to full sun exposure, as the plant requires at least 6 hours of direct sunlight per day for optimal growth.

Before planting, the soil should be amended with organic matter, such as compost or well-rotted manure, to improve fertility and water-holding capacity. It is also essential to ensure that the site is free from weeds and other competing vegetation, as Joe Pye Weed can be sensitive to competition during its early growth stages.

Planting and Cultivation

The successful cultivation of Joe Pye Weed in Maharashtra involves several key steps, from propagation to harvest, each requiring careful attention to detail.

Propagation can be achieved through seed sowing or division of established plants. For seed sowing, sow the seeds in late spring or early summer, either directly in the field or in a nursery for later transplanting. Ensure that the seeds are sown at a depth of approximately 1/4 inch and spaced 18-24 inches apart. Germination typically occurs within 14-21 days.

During the growing season, maintain consistent soil moisture through regular watering, especially during periods of drought. Supplement the plants with a balanced, organic fertilizer every 4-6 weeks to support their growth and development. Regularly monitor the crop for signs of pests or diseases and take appropriate action, such as the application of organic pesticides or the removal of affected plant material, to maintain the overall health of the crop.

As the plants mature, they can reach heights of 4-6 feet, with the characteristic pink to purple flower clusters blooming from mid-summer to early fall. Harvest the flowers and leaves when the plant is in full bloom, taking care to leave the root system intact for subsequent regrowth the following season.

Post-Harvest Processing and Storage

After harvesting, the Joe Pye Weed plant material must be handled with care to preserve its potency and quality. Begin by gently washing the harvested plant parts to remove any dirt or debris. Then, spread the material out in a well-ventilated, shaded area to dry, ensuring that the temperature and humidity levels are optimal for preserving the active compounds.

Once the plant material is fully dried, it can be stored in airtight containers, away from direct sunlight and excessive heat or moisture. This will help to maintain the potency and shelf life of the Joe Pye Weed, ensuring that its medicinal properties remain intact for future use.
